Autor Wątek:  Zrobiłem piredułkę przeszukiwacz taboru  (Przeczytany 9783 razy)

0 użytkowników i 1 Gość przegląda ten wątek.

Offline Mariusz1970

  • Zasłużony dla Symulatora
  • Wiadomości: 3932
    • Zobacz profil
  • Otrzymane polubienia: 288
Zrobiłem piredułkę przeszukiwacz taboru
« dnia: 07 Marca 2006, 22:47:56 »
Witam

 Zrobiłem na szybko takie coś w Excelu VB przeszukiwacz taboru.

Podaje się tam ścieżkę dostępu do MaSzyny, jakie pliki ma przeszukiwać np. *.scn, i ścieżkę dostępu do plików przeszukiwanych.
Programik przeszukuje plik dajmy na to scn, wyszukuje tabory i sprawdza, czy jest tekstura do danego taboru (np. wagonu, czy loka), sprawdza czy jest plik sterujący *.chk, jeżeli jest we wpisie headdriver lub reardriver sprawdza, czy w pliku dynamic.dat jest wpisany chk.
Jeżeli będzie coś nie tak, to wypisze plik przeszukiwany, wpis, co było nie tak.
Mogą być błędy np. w sceneriach Quark*.scn wypisuje tam maluchy i inne przeszkadzajki, ale tego jest niewile.
Zrobiłem, to po to, aby jak dojdzie jakaś sceneria nie musieć ręcznie przeszukiwać plik scenerii, aby zobaczyć, czy mam cały tabor.
Nie mam gdzie tego wystawić. Jeżeli ktoś jest zainteresowany, to mam włączone GG to się dogadamy, lub jeśli ktoś ma miejce na serwerze, to też proszę o kontakt. Dodam, że ten xls ma 39 kB

Pozdrawiam
Mariusz

Offline Mati_An

  • Wiadomości: 630
  • Trasopisarz i fotograf
    • Zobacz profil
    • Moje Fotki
  • Otrzymane polubienia: 1
Zrobiłem piredułkę przeszukiwacz taboru
« Odpowiedź #1 dnia: 07 Marca 2006, 23:28:09 »
Najlepiej dać to tutaj:
www.hyperupload.com

Pozdrawiam.
Bajka o czasie - trza się brać tylko za trasy... a może nie tylko?

Offline Mariusz1970

  • Zasłużony dla Symulatora
  • Wiadomości: 3932
    • Zobacz profil
  • Otrzymane polubienia: 288

Offline Mariusz W.

  • Wiadomości: 392
    • Zobacz profil
  • Otrzymane polubienia: 0
Zrobiłem piredułkę przeszukiwacz taboru
« Odpowiedź #3 dnia: 08 Marca 2006, 17:09:34 »
Mi pojawia się taki błąd:

Co on oznacza? Mogę go jakoś "ominąć"?

Ale ogólnie programik jest dobry, zagości u mnie na stałe w głównym folderze MaSzyny.

Dodano po 3 minutach:

 A czy przeszukuje też wpisy w plikach includowanych?
« Ostatnia zmiana: 30 Grudnia 2008, 10:45:21 wysłana przez Quark-t »

Offline Mariusz1970

  • Zasłużony dla Symulatora
  • Wiadomości: 3932
    • Zobacz profil
  • Otrzymane polubienia: 288
Zrobiłem piredułkę przeszukiwacz taboru
« Odpowiedź #4 dnia: 08 Marca 2006, 23:51:21 »
Przeszukuje dowolny plik tekstowy, czyli można wskazać również pliki inc.
Co do błędu to u kolegi Mariusza W.
w scenerii byl zapis 111a[]0.0, czyli pomiędzy 111a nie było spacji, tylko jakiś dziwny znak. Program reaguje tylko na spacje.

Kolejna wersja :)
Przegląda automatycznie pliki include dodane w pliku scn
Jest tam wybór czy automatycznie przeglądać include, czy nie
http://hyperupload.com/download/54803959/Scenery.xls.html
Więcej poprawek już nie będzie (przynajmniej nie przewiduje).

Offline SpRiT

  • Wiadomości: 19
    • Zobacz profil
  • Otrzymane polubienia: 0
Zrobiłem piredułkę przeszukiwacz taboru
« Odpowiedź #5 dnia: 02 Maja 2006, 19:56:59 »
pliczek jest zarabisty
moze to wydac sie smieszne, ale jak mam udzielic mariuszowi pochwaly, bo za cholere nire wiem

Spytam tylko, gdzie mam dodac taki wpis
node -1 0 furman1 dynamic road\men none furmanka1 0.0 headdriver 0 0 enddynamic
bo w road nie ma pliku dat

Offline PEKAP

  • Wiadomości: 588
    • Zobacz profil
  • Otrzymane polubienia: 0
Zrobiłem piredułkę przeszukiwacz taboru
« Odpowiedź #6 dnia: 02 Maja 2006, 20:01:34 »
Pochwały, z tego co wiem może udzielić tylko założyciel temetu.
-//-

Offline Mariusz1970

  • Zasłużony dla Symulatora
  • Wiadomości: 3932
    • Zobacz profil
  • Otrzymane polubienia: 288
Zrobiłem piredułkę przeszukiwacz taboru
« Odpowiedź #7 dnia: 02 Maja 2006, 21:19:02 »
Takimi pierdułkami, jak furmanka, tym się nie przejmuj. Program nie jest idealny i wypisuje takie rzeczy, a wynika to z tego, że reaguje na słowo headdriver i sprawdza, czy jest w dynamic.dat, a w pliku dynamic.dat, powinny znajdować się wpisy do loków.



Pozdrawiam
Mariusz

Offline tokarekdawid

  • Wiadomości: 102
    • Zobacz profil
  • Otrzymane polubienia: 0
Zrobiłem piredułkę przeszukiwacz taboru
« Odpowiedź #8 dnia: 02 Maja 2006, 22:40:10 »
No mi niestety cos z makrami wywala, że nie mają certyfikatu.
WWW.DREZYNY.KOLEJ.ONE.PL / WWW.SMKS2.HISTO.PL

Offline Mariusz1970

  • Zasłużony dla Symulatora
  • Wiadomości: 3932
    • Zobacz profil
  • Otrzymane polubienia: 288
Zrobiłem piredułkę przeszukiwacz taboru
« Odpowiedź #9 dnia: 02 Maja 2006, 22:47:26 »
Ustaw niższe zabezpieczenia makr (Narzędzia-makro-zabezpieczenia-niskie). To taka schiza Mikrosoftu, najpierw produkuje VB for Application, a później blokuje VB użytkownikom przed wirusami makr :).


Pozdrawiam
Mariusz

Offline tokarekdawid

  • Wiadomości: 102
    • Zobacz profil
  • Otrzymane polubienia: 0
Zrobiłem piredułkę przeszukiwacz taboru
« Odpowiedź #10 dnia: 02 Maja 2006, 22:51:44 »
No niestety, mimo tego ustawienia nadal mi blokuje.
WWW.DREZYNY.KOLEJ.ONE.PL / WWW.SMKS2.HISTO.PL

Offline SpRiT

  • Wiadomości: 19
    • Zobacz profil
  • Otrzymane polubienia: 0
Zrobiłem piredułkę przeszukiwacz taboru
« Odpowiedź #11 dnia: 02 Maja 2006, 22:56:56 »
to ustaw, aby ciebie pytal, albo zmien program antywirusowy, na taki, ktory pozwoli ci miec jakiekolwiek wlasne zdanie

Offline Mariusz1970

  • Zasłużony dla Symulatora
  • Wiadomości: 3932
    • Zobacz profil
  • Otrzymane polubienia: 288
Zrobiłem piredułkę przeszukiwacz taboru
« Odpowiedź #12 dnia: 02 Maja 2006, 22:59:47 »
Ustaw tak jak pisałem, zamknij excela i uruchom ponownie. Może pomoże.

Offline tokarekdawid

  • Wiadomości: 102
    • Zobacz profil
  • Otrzymane polubienia: 0
Zrobiłem piredułkę przeszukiwacz taboru
« Odpowiedź #13 dnia: 02 Maja 2006, 23:05:31 »
No dziękuje serdecznie! Juz dziala. Szkoda, że nie mogę dac plusika bo go nie widzę tutaj.
WWW.DREZYNY.KOLEJ.ONE.PL / WWW.SMKS2.HISTO.PL

Offline miko

  • Wiadomości: 2
    • Zobacz profil
  • Otrzymane polubienia: 0
Zrobiłem piredułkę przeszukiwacz taboru
« Odpowiedź #14 dnia: 07 Maja 2006, 14:32:01 »
Za zgodą kolegi Mariusza podaję link do mojej wariacji nt przeszukiwacza taboru:
http://www.gdynia.mm.pl/~greggor/Scenery.xls
Dodałem:
    *Wyswietlanie numer linii, w której znajduje się podejrzany wpisy
    *Sprawdzenie, czy została określona tekstura, jeśli w modelu jest replacableskin.bmp
    *Sprawdzenie, czy dla nazwanego pociągu istnieje plik rozkładu jazdy
    *Wpisy w dynamic.dat sprawdzane są tylko dla obiektów z katalogu "pkp/"

Miałem okazję sprawdzić tylko  na swoim komputerze, więc uprzedam, może być różnie :). Używam Office 2003.

A ponieważ chyba dawno (albo wcale) się tu nie odzywałem, załączam serdeczne pozdrowienia dla wszystkich Forumowiczów.

Offline Mariusz1970

  • Zasłużony dla Symulatora
  • Wiadomości: 3932
    • Zobacz profil
  • Otrzymane polubienia: 288